Good Saturday afternoon, everyone. The past 7 days in the bluegrass state have been nothing short of amazing and historic. Let’s review:
- We started the week with the biggest snowstorm in nearly 2 decades.
- That was followed up by a 2″-5″ snowstorm that helped give us one of the deepest snow packs on record.
- Every single day featured single digit temps or colder.
- History making cold moved in for Thursday and Friday with records absolutely smashed.
- Friday morning gave us some of the coldest temperatures ever recorded in the state of Kentucky.
- Last night and today… another winter storm slammed the region with sleet, freezing rain and snow.
This is a week that is now legendary and one that will be the standard bearer for years to come.
